THE BEST SIDE OF DAPPER TUTORIAL FOR BEGINNERS

The best Side of dapper tutorial for beginners

The best Side of dapper tutorial for beginners

Blog Article

To successfully discover ASP.NET MVC, sure prerequisites can assist you grasp the concepts a lot more very easily and apply them effectively. In this article’s a summary of The real key stipulations:

Using the QueryMultipleAsync() process, we can easily execute several SQL statements and return a number of leads to just one query. Enable’s see how to do this using an case in point.

The above mentioned code is quite simple to be familiar with, listed here We have now included a database connection string to a variable called myCS. Up coming We now have assigned a variable sql a databases insert query.

Working with the update and delete is quite easy simply because we have already got the many essential information. So, let’s soar straight for the code.

Obviously execution of saved procedure is supported. Any with the described techniques will allow the execution of a saved method. All it’s needed is usually to omit

Since Dapper.NET will not abstract away the databases or give automated migrations, You will need to manage your databases schema and tackle schema adjustments manually.

I'm open up to coaching. If you want distinct support, reply to this electronic mail and we'll figure some thing out.

by default. If you need have control on how strings are passed on the databases, You need to make use of the DBString course:

With this feature all is needed is the fact that nameless item’s fields contain the same title of your applied parameters. You should use the “@” sign also in the sphere name If you'd like or it is possible to omit it as long as, all over again, the identify matches the parameter you need to assign the worth to.

A couple of notes below. Considering that we don’t have any business logic, we are not creating a provider layer to wrap our repository layer. For this kind of application, the support layer would get in touch with repository approaches and absolutely nothing far more, including an unwanted standard of complexity for the posting. Of course, we normally advise utilizing the support layer in bigger-scale apps.

Your dapper tutorial for beginners browser isn’t supported any longer. Update it to find the finest YouTube encounter and our most up-to-date features. Learn more

Upcoming up, you’ll see how to determine a connection to the SQL Server utilizing a connection string while in the appsettings.json. From there, we’ll compose the code that interacts with our databases, sending queries by Dapper to accomplish the CRUD functions.

This procedures executes a query that return a resultset crafted from specifically one row and one particular column. Just like the very good old IDBCommand.ExecuteScalar.

This process executes a query that doesn’t return any resultset. Its return benefit incorporates that range of rows influenced through the query. Should the executed really generates a resultset, that may be discarded.

Simplicity at its Core: Dapper.Web focuses on simplicity and simplicity of use. It isn't going to attempt to summary absent the database, allowing you to put in writing and optimize your SQL queries right.

Report this page